Transaction 66df566928ad6f575ba815501628fa03c7c25db7115caba3f1b91420a65120a3
1 Input
1 Output
-
66df566928ad6f575ba815501628fa03c7c25db7115caba3f1b91420a65120a3:0
- value
- 84829773
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ec38215bc855ed2921bde3c07e73379c8b71080
- address
- bc1qrmpcy9dus40d9ysmmc7q0een08ytwyyq4m4s07